Virtual appointments
All appointments are now virtual. Many patients find this more convenient, it offers comfort of your own home and saves traveling time. After booking your appointment you will receive a link to your video session. Find a good spot in your home which will provide you some privacy and is free of distraction. Position your video camera on a stable surface in a way that your Homeopath can see you all the way from waist up. Make sure you have good lighting. Please be aware of the time of your appointment and don't be late.

What to expect during a homeopathic session?
A homeopathic session is a safe, non-judgmental space where you can share anything that’s on your mind. Remedies work best when they’re matched to your whole personality picture, so the more openly you share, the easier it is for your homeopath to understand your unique experiences. What makes you different from others? What makes you happy? What makes you sad? What are your strengths and challenges? Do you have any fears? What are you dreaming about at night?
All of these little pieces help create a fuller picture of who you are. Please also include as many details as you can about each of your physical complaints — even small things can be helpful. During treatment, you’ll be asked to observe any shifts or changes in your condition. We’ll review these together at your next follow-up, which is usually scheduled in about 3–4 weeks.

How many sessions do I need?
Every condition is unique, therefore it’s difficult to say in advance how many sessions you’ll need. As a general guideline, health issues that have been present for many years often take a bit longer to shift, while acute situations usually begin to improve within a day or two. Long-standing chronic conditions often require a layer-by-layer approach, and it may take a few months to see more significant changes, so it’s important to commit to at least a few follow-ups, usually spaced about a month apart. Most people, however, start noticing gentle improvements within the first couple of months.

Is homeopathic treatment covered by OHIP?
Homeopathic treatment is not covered by OHIP, but many extended insurance plans cover the services of a registered Homeopath. Please check your policy to see if you have a coverage.
